2025 Big Boo!seum Bash Returns for Halloween Fun
Greater Little Rock Museum & Cultural Attractions Consortium to host annual family-friendly event Oct. 30.
LITTLE ROCK, Ark. (Sept. 29, 2025) — Sponsored by the Little Rock Convention & Visitors Bureau (LRCVB), the annual Big Boo!seum Bash returns 5:30-8:30 p.m., Thursday, October 30, 2025. Hosted by the Greater Little Rock Museums and Cultural Attractions Consortium, the free event will feature 14 participants at nine locations.
For more than 20 years, local museums and attractions have opened their doors to the public for this family-friendly event that provides trick-or-treating, games, and fun activities in a safe environment. Costumes are encouraged. Visitors are invited to pick up a free Big Boo!seum game card at any of the nine sites and get it stamped. Completed game cards will be entered into a drawing for a chance to win a pair of Meta glasses or a goody basket. Each game card has detailed instructions.

2025 host locations include:
- Old State House Museum - 300 W. Markham St. (In partnership with Arkansas State Archives)
- Historic Arkansas Museum - 200 E. 3rd St.
- Museum of Discovery - 500 President Clinton Ave.
- Witt Stephens Jr. Central Arkansas Nature Center - 602 President Clinton Ave.
- Clinton Presidential Center (Clinton School of Public Service Building) - 1200 President Clinton Ave.
- MacArthur Museum of Arkansas Military History - 503 E. 9thSt. (In partnership with Historic Curran Hall and Jacksonville Museum of Military History)
- Arkansas Museum of Fine Arts - 501 E. 9th St.
- Firehouse Museum of Arkansas - 1201 Commerce St. (In partnership with Central Arkansas Library System)
- Mosaic Templars Cultural Center - 501 W. 9th St. (In partnership with Little Rock Central High School National Historic Site)
